Displaying 13 - 18 of 31
Gloucester Lab
Wednesday 7 May 2025
-
Gloucester Lab
Tuesday 13 May 2025
-
Gloucester Lab
Wednesday 14 May 2025
-
Gloucester Lab
Saturday 17 May 2025
-
Gloucester Lab
Tuesday 20 May 2025
-
Gloucester Lab
Wednesday 21 May 2025
-